#f7868c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f7868c is composed of 96.9% red, 52.5%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 45.7% magenta, 43.3%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 356.8 degrees, a saturation of 87.6% and a lightness of 74.7%. #f7868c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ef0d19. Closest websafe color is: #ff9999.

#f7868c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f7868c has RGB values of R:247, G:134,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.46, Y:0.43,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 16221836.
